There are plans for a new Park and Ride car park close to the airport.
There’ll be space for 670 cars on six levels. The carpark will be linked by the new tram which will run from Nations to Ferney-Voltaire – and accessible directly from the autoroute.
It will be on the site that’s currently the P47 parking for the airport.
The Geneva Council of State has put forward a bill to the Grand Council for the financing of the car park, estimated at nearly CHF 48m.
But in the form of a loan to the Foundation des Parkings.
